Output 44f11fa8e327d947074e12308c594e4d6062cff90c8fb4e0b07cb088ab570789:50

value
991048
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a16d907bf8633768895e20b38993c76415d57da3 OP_EQUAL
address
3GQZy6WfSTnBC1vfLTC5MhashP9B1wobH2
transaction
44f11fa8e327d947074e12308c594e4d6062cff90c8fb4e0b07cb088ab570789
confirmations
104620
spent
true